What to Expect

munster airport guideThe small, modern terminal at Münster Osnabrück Airport (code: FMO) handles commuter and leisure flights. The building is divided into Terminal 1 for arrivals and Terminal 2 for departures. Amenities include basic eateries, duty-free shops, and free WiFi.  For added comfort while you wait, you can pay to use the lounge. In this guide we may refer to locations as “landside” and “airside”. Landside is the public area of the terminal located in the non-secure zone, before security. Airside is the secure area of the terminal that you must reach by going through security.  For more information on Europe’s Schengen Area, click here.

airport hoursAirport Hours

The airport is open 24 hours.

airport hotelsAirport Hotels

There are no hotels at Münster Airport, but there are a few B&Bs in the vicinity. Visit Tripadvisor to see a list of hotels in Münster, search for deals and read traveller reviews.

Airport Tours – Find out what happens at the airport during a behind-the-scenes airport tour, including watching take-offs, landings, and handling airplanes. Minimum number of people is 15. Rates: cost is 45€ per person (25€ for children under 12). The price includes a dinner buffet, an airport tour and parking.

ATMs / Cash Machines – Need cash? ATMs are available. Fees may apply, so check your bank’s fee schedule and daily withdrawal limit if you are travelling internationally. You may also want to notify your bank of your travel plans. Locations: Ground Floor, Arrivals • Upper Floor, next to security.

Chapel – Location: Terminal 2, First Floor.

Duty-Free & Shopping – Duty-Free is available both Landside and Airside.

Food & Drinks – At the time of this update, there were no 24-hour food options. You will find two possibilities, Landside and Airside—Cafe Wings and Mondo Bar and Cafe (Hours: open two hours before the first flight). Vending machines are available in the secure zone on the first floor.

Information Desk – If you have any questions, visit the airport information desk for assistance. Location: Departure Terminal, Ground Floor.

Luggage Storage & Lockers – Not available.

Mobile Charging – There are limited power outlets available.

Observation Deck – Relax and watch planes taking off and landing from the vantage point of the airport’s observation deck. You can enjoy ice cream, cool beverages and grilled items in the summer. Location: Access the deck through the Bel Air Self-Serve Restaurant or stairs on the left side of the airport building (Car Park P1). Hours: Open 24 Hours.

Prayer Room – Location: Terminal 2, first floor.

Showers – Not available.

WiFi/Internet – Unlimited free WiFi is available at Münster Osnabrück Airport. Connect to the FMO-WiFi network. If you do not have a mobile device, there is an internet cafe in Terminal 2, first floor.

Airlines
Münster Osnabrück airport is served by the following airlines: Aegean • Corendon • Eurowings • GPAviation • Lufthansa • Sun Express • Smartwings.
Airport Transportation: Getting To/From The Airport

Bus

Muenster Airport is accessed by express bus line S50, line D50, regional line R51, Osnabrück line X150 and Ibbenbüren regional line S50. For fares, routes and schedules, visit the Münster Osnabrück Airport website.

Car Rentals

The following car rental agencies are available on-site: Avis/Budget • Europcar/Interrent • Hertz/Thrifty • Sixt.

Taxi and Shuttle

Metered taxis and shared-ride shuttles are available at Muenster Airport during the airport’s hours of operation.
